iis服务器助手广告广告
返回顶部
首页 > 资讯 > 操作系统 >Java函数教程:在Linux系统下如何编写高效代码?
  • 0
分享到

Java函数教程:在Linux系统下如何编写高效代码?

教程函数linux 2023-08-13 04:08:48 0人浏览 佚名
摘要

Java是一种高级编程语言,它被广泛地应用于各种领域。在linux系统下编写Java代码需要考虑一些特殊的问题,因为Linux系统与windows系统有很大的不同。在本篇文章中,我们将介绍如何在Linux系统下编写高效的Java函数。

Java是一种高级编程语言,它被广泛地应用于各种领域。在linux系统下编写Java代码需要考虑一些特殊的问题,因为Linux系统与windows系统有很大的不同。在本篇文章中,我们将介绍如何在Linux系统下编写高效的Java函数。

  1. 使用Java的内置函数

Java有许多内置函数,可以帮助我们更轻松地完成编程任务。这些函数被编译为本地代码,并且可以直接在Linux系统上运行。这意味着,使用内置函数可以加快程序的执行速度,提高程序的效率。

下面是一些常用的Java内置函数:

  • Math.sqrt():计算一个数的平方根
  • Math.abs():计算一个数的绝对值
  • Math.pow():计算一个数的幂

这些函数可以在Linux系统下直接使用,而无需任何额外的配置。

  1. 使用Java的多线程技术

在Linux系统下,使用Java的多线程技术可以显著提高程序的性能。多线程技术可以让程序同时执行多个任务,从而充分利用CPU资源,提高程序的效率。

下面是一个简单的Java多线程示例代码:

class MyThread extends Thread {
  public void run() {
    System.out.println("MyThread is running.");
  }
}

public class Test {
  public static void main(String[] args) {
    MyThread thread = new MyThread();
    thread.start();
  }
}

这段代码创建了一个名为MyThread的线程,并在main函数中启动了这个线程。当线程被启动后,它会执行run函数中的代码。

  1. 使用Java的垃圾回收机制

Java的垃圾回收机制可以自动管理内存,避免内存泄漏和内存溢出等问题。在Linux系统下,使用垃圾回收机制可以让程序更加稳定,并且减少系统资源的占用。

Java的垃圾回收机制是通过自动检测不再使用的内存对象,并将其释放来实现的。这意味着,程序员可以专注于编写业务逻辑代码,而不必担心内存管理的问题。

下面是一个简单的Java垃圾回收机制示例代码:

public class Test {
  public static void main(String[] args) {
    Object obj = new Object();
    obj = null;
    System.GC();
  }
}

这段代码创建了一个名为obj的对象,并在main函数中将其置为null。然后,通过调用System.gc()函数来触发垃圾回收机制。

  1. 使用Java的异常处理机制

在Linux系统下,使用Java的异常处理机制可以有效地避免程序崩溃。异常处理机制可以让程序在遇到错误时,更加优雅地处理这些错误,并尽可能地保持程序的正常运行。

下面是一个简单的Java异常处理机制示例代码:

public class Test {
  public static void main(String[] args) {
    try {
      int[] arr = new int[10];
      arr[11] = 10;
    } catch (Exception e) {
      System.out.println("An error occurred: " + e.getMessage());
    }
  }
}

这段代码创建了一个长度为10的数组,并将第11个元素置为10。由于数组越界,程序会抛出异常,并在catch块中处理这个异常。

总结

在Linux系统下编写高效的Java函数需要注意一些特殊的问题。我们可以使用Java的内置函数、多线程技术、垃圾回收机制和异常处理机制来提高程序的效率和稳定性。在实际编程中,还需要根据具体的业务需求选择合适的编程技术,并不断优化代码,以达到更好的性能和用户体验。

--结束END--

本文标题: Java函数教程:在Linux系统下如何编写高效代码?

本文链接: https://www.lsjlt.com/news/369522.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• Java函数教程:在Linux系统下如何编写高效代码?
    Java是一种高级编程语言,它被广泛地应用于各种领域。在Linux系统下编写Java代码需要考虑一些特殊的问题,因为Linux系统与Windows系统有很大的不同。在本篇文章中,我们将介绍如何在Linux系统下编写高效的Java函数。 ...
    99+
    2023-08-13
    教程 函数 linux
  • 《Java教程:如何在分布式系统中编写高效代码?》
    Java是一门广泛使用的编程语言,它被广泛应用于分布式系统开发。在分布式系统中,编写高效的代码是非常重要的,因为代码的效率直接影响系统的性能和可扩展性。在本文中,我们将介绍一些编写高效Java代码的技巧,以帮助您在分布式系统中编写高效的代码...
    99+
    2023-07-27
    教程 分布式 学习笔记
  • Java函数教程:如何在Linux系统上进行高效编程?
    Java是一种广泛使用的面向对象编程语言,它具有跨平台的特性,可以在不同的操作系统和设备上运行。在Linux系统上进行Java编程,可以通过一些技巧来提高编程效率。本文将介绍一些Java函数的基本知识和在Linux系统上进行高效编程的技巧...
    99+
    2023-08-13
    教程 函数 linux
  • Linux系统下的Java函数教程:学习如何编写优化的代码。
    Linux系统下的Java函数教程:学习如何编写优化的代码 Java是一种非常流行的编程语言,可以在各种不同的操作系统上运行。Linux系统是Java开发人员最喜欢的操作系统之一,因为它非常稳定,而且可以使用各种不同的工具和应用程序来开发J...
    99+
    2023-08-13
    教程 函数 linux
  • PHP教程:如何使用编程算法在Linux系统中编写高效的代码?
    在Linux系统中编写高效的PHP代码需要掌握一些编程算法技巧。本文将介绍一些基本的算法知识,以及如何在PHP中应用这些算法来编写高效的代码。 一、算法基础知识 算法是一种解决问题的方法,是一系列解决问题的步骤。一个好的算法应该满足以下几...
    99+
    2023-09-10
    教程 编程算法 linux
  • ASP API教程:如何编写高效代码?
    ASP API是一种广泛应用于Web开发的技术,它可以帮助我们快速开发高效的Web应用程序。但是,在使用ASP API时,我们经常会遇到一些性能问题,这些问题会影响我们的应用程序的速度和响应时间。那么,如何编写高效的ASP API代码呢?...
    99+
    2023-11-06
    api 教程 学习笔记
  • 如何在Linux环境下使用Java编写高效的数组操作代码?
    在Linux环境下使用Java编写高效的数组操作代码是许多程序员想要掌握的技能。在本文中,我们将介绍一些最佳实践和技巧,以帮助您编写高效的数组操作代码。 首先,让我们来看一下Java中的数组操作。Java中的数组是一种固定大小的、同类型的数...
    99+
    2023-11-13
    linux leetcode 数组
  • 如何在Linux系统中高效地编写Java程序和算法?
    在Linux系统中编写Java程序和算法是程序员日常工作中的一部分。高效编写Java程序和算法是程序员们必须掌握的技能之一。本文将介绍如何在Linux系统中高效地编写Java程序和算法。 一、选择好Java开发工具 在Linux系统中,我们...
    99+
    2023-08-10
    文件 linux 编程算法
  • 如何在Linux系统上使用Java编写NumPy代码?
    在Linux系统上使用Java编写NumPy代码可能是一项挑战,但是它可以提供一些巨大的优势。本文将向您介绍如何使用Java编写NumPy代码,并向您展示一些示例代码。 NumPy是一个用于Python的科学计算库,它为Python提供了一...
    99+
    2023-09-30
    numy linux leetcode
  • 如何在 Linux 上编写高效的 Go 函数?
    在Linux上编写高效的Go函数是很重要的。Go语言是一种快速、高效、并发安全的编程语言,因此,它在Linux上的使用非常普遍。本文将介绍如何在Linux上编写高效的Go函数。我们将涵盖以下主题: Go语言的优势 在Linux上安装Go语...
    99+
    2023-07-09
    函数 linux django
  • 如何编写高效的 Java 函数?
    Java 函数是 Java 程序中最基本的构建块之一。它们是一个或多个语句的代码块,可以在程序中重复使用。在编写 Java 函数时,编写高效的代码非常重要。本文将介绍如何编写高效的 Java 函数,包括函数签名、参数、返回值和函数体。 1....
    99+
    2023-07-05
    关键字 函数 npm
  • 数组和函数:如何在 Go 中编写高效的 NumPy 代码?
    NumPy 是一个非常流行的 Python 库,用于处理大型数据集和科学计算。它提供了高效的数组操作和广播功能,使得对于数组的计算非常方便。然而,如果你想在 Go 中进行类似的计算,该怎么办呢?在本文中,我们将介绍如何在 Go 中编写高效...
    99+
    2023-09-23
    数组 函数 numy
  • 如何在Linux系统中学习Java函数教程?
    在Linux系统中学习Java函数教程是一项有趣的任务,因为Linux系统提供了丰富的工具和资源来帮助您学习Java函数。在本文中,我们将介绍一些适用于初学者的技巧和工具。 Java函数是Java编程中的基本构建块之一。函数是一段可重复使...
    99+
    2023-08-13
    教程 函数 linux
  • 如何在 Linux 系统下利用 Python 编写高效的学习笔记?
    Linux 是一种广泛使用的操作系统,而 Python 是一种通用的编程语言,两者结合可以帮助我们更高效地编写学习笔记。在本文中,我们将介绍如何在 Linux 系统下利用 Python 编写高效的学习笔记,并提供一些代码示例。 一、安装 P...
    99+
    2023-09-02
    学习笔记 http linux
  • Java中如何编写高效的函数?
    Java是一种高性能、跨平台的编程语言,许多企业级应用程序都是用Java编写的。为了让Java程序更高效,编写高效函数是至关重要的。本文将介绍一些编写高效Java函数的技巧和方法。 一、避免使用过多的对象 Java是一种面向对象的语言,但是...
    99+
    2023-08-19
    函数 bash spring
  • 如何在 Unix 上编写高效的代码?
    Unix 是一种常用的操作系统,被广泛用于服务器和大型计算机中。在 Unix 上编写高效的代码是每个程序员必备的技能之一。本文将介绍如何在 Unix 上编写高效的代码,并提供一些示例代码来帮助读者更好地理解。 一、使用合适的编程语言 选择合...
    99+
    2023-08-26
    unix ide 索引
  • 如何在Linux系统中使用Java编写高效的日志记录程序?
    在Linux系统中,Java是一种常用的编程语言,可以用来编写各种应用程序,包括日志记录程序。日志记录是软件开发过程中不可或缺的一部分,可以帮助我们了解软件的运行情况,定位问题等。在本文中,我们将介绍如何使用Java编写高效的日志记录程序。...
    99+
    2023-08-11
    日志 linux 关键字
  • 如何在 Linux 系统中使用 Python 编写高效的 API?
    在当前的互联网时代,API 是各种应用程序之间通信的基石。在 Linux 系统中,Python 是一种非常流行的编程语言,而且 Python 的 Flask 框架可以轻松地构建高效的 API。本文将介绍如何在 Linux 系统中使用 Pyt...
    99+
    2023-11-11
    spring linux api
  • 如何在Unix系统中编写高效的Go程序?
    在Unix系统上编写高效的Go程序可以让您的应用程序更加响应迅速,同时也能更好地利用计算资源。在本文中,我们将介绍一些编写高效Go程序的最佳实践,以及一些可以使您的程序运行更快的技巧。 1. 使用并发编程 Go语言内置了对并发编程的支持,这...
    99+
    2023-09-26
    教程 响应 unix
  • 如何在Unix系统中使用Go语言编写高效的Spring函数?
    在Unix系统中使用Go语言编写高效的Spring函数是一个非常实用的技能,它可以帮助你快速地开发高效的应用程序。在本文中,我们将讨论如何在Unix系统中使用Go语言编写高效的Spring函数,并提供一些有用的演示代码。 一、什么是Spri...
    99+
    2023-09-04
    spring unix 函数
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作